A person may record a telephone or other wire communication to which they are a participant or have consent of one of the parties to the communication, unless the recording is made for the purpose of committing any criminal or tortious act. Mo.
When an owner has posted or recorded a Notice of Intended Sale (which indicates the property will be sold), claimants must file a Notice of Rights at least 5 days before that sale closes in order to preserve their right to lien.

Claim of right. 1. A person does not commit an offense by damaging, tampering with, operating, riding in or upon, or making connection with property of another if he or she does so under a claim of right and has reasonable grounds to believe he or she has such a right.

A Notice of a Right to Sue (Notice) which is also called a Dismissal and Notice of Rights, gives a claimant permission to file an employment discrimination lawsuit.
